码迷,mamicode.com
首页 > 编程语言
Spring面试题和答案
Spring概述1.什么是spring?Spring是个java企业级应用的开源开发框架。Spring主要用来开发Java应用,但是有些扩展是针对构建J2EE平台的web应用。Spring框架目标是简化Java企业级应用开发,并通过POJO为基础的编程模型促进良好的编程习惯。2.使用Spring框架的好处是什么?轻量:S..
分类:编程语言   时间:2017-08-02 22:13:24    阅读次数:183
Java的死锁的例子
代码:/* *DESCRIPTION: *USER:zhouhui *DATE:2017/8/210:12 */ publicclassDeadLockDemo{ publicstaticvoidmain(String[]args){ //分别定义两个被锁的对象 Entityentity1=newEntity("entity1"); Entityentity2=newEntity("entity2"); //定义两个线程,并设置不同的名字 newT..
分类:编程语言   时间:2017-08-02 22:11:32    阅读次数:145
C++Socket通信(客户端和服务器)
win32控制台版 获取本机IP: cmd: ipconfig/all 我写的是一个服务器和客户端点对点的信息传递(实现相互的可以适当更改代码): 服务器发送给客户端的是一个结构体数据 上服务器代码(阻塞式的): 客户端:(非阻塞式的) 首先要有宏(一般放在.h文件的头文件区域) 这是一个点对点的, ...
分类:编程语言   时间:2017-08-02 22:11:17    阅读次数:153
Spring面试题和答案
Spring 概述 1. 什么是spring? Spring 是个java企业级应用的开源开发框架。Spring主要用来开发Java应用,但是有些扩展是针对构建J2EE平台的web应用。Spring 框架目标是简化Java企业级应用开发,并通过POJO为基础的编程模型促进良好的编程习惯。 2. 使用 ...
分类:编程语言   时间:2017-08-02 22:10:12    阅读次数:185
Java多线程系列--“JUC锁”03之 公平锁(一)
基本概念 本章,我们会讲解“线程获取公平锁”的原理;在讲解之前,需要了解几个基本概念。后面的内容,都是基于这些概念的;这些概念可能比较枯燥,但从这些概念中,能窥见“java锁”的一些架构,这对我们了解锁是有帮助的。1. AQS -- 指AbstractQueuedSynchronizer类。 AQS ...
分类:编程语言   时间:2017-08-02 22:10:04    阅读次数:148
java基础<day01> java介绍,安装jdk,配置环境变量
1、java基础:sun公司,史坦福大学,1995年2、java语言是一个完全面向对象安全可靠与平台无关的编程语言。(c++语言是微软的语言,之所以windows支持c++,是因为,微软在windows系统里装有虚拟机,windows系统就是c和c++语言写的)3、java语言三种技术架构:J2EE ...
分类:编程语言   时间:2017-08-02 22:09:20    阅读次数:116
python 字符串
一,字符串的创建 字符串是 Python 中最常用的数据类型。我们可以使用引号('或")来创建字符串。 创建字符串很简单,只要为变量分配一个值即可,eg:var1 = 'Hello World!'二,Python访问字符串中的值 类型1: Python访问子字符串,可以使用方括号来截取字符串,如下实 ...
分类:编程语言   时间:2017-08-02 22:08:40    阅读次数:181
c++学习笔记4,派生类的构造函数与析构函数的调用顺序(一)
測试源代码: //測试派生类的构造函数的调用顺序何时调用 //Fedora20 gcc version=4.8.2 #include <iostream> using namespace std; class base { public: base() { cout<<"base created!" ...
分类:编程语言   时间:2017-08-02 22:08:01    阅读次数:149
Java——八种基本数据类型(常用类)
装箱和拆箱 装箱和拆箱 基本数据类型的包装类 举两个例子,看一下 基本数据类型的包装类 举两个例子,看一下 对于byte/short/long/float/double和Integer(int)类用法类似 对于byte/short/long/float/double和Integer(int)类用法类 ...
分类:编程语言   时间:2017-08-02 22:07:40    阅读次数:198
c++ primer 6.2.4节练习答案
练习6.21 const int * 练习6.22 练习6.23 练习6.24 正确的 ...
分类:编程语言   时间:2017-08-02 22:05:50    阅读次数:150
C++ STL
以下内容来源网上 一、一般介绍 STL(Standard Template Library),即标准模板库,是一个具有工业强度的,高效的C++程序库。它被容纳于C++标准程序库(C++ Standard Library)中,是ANSI/ISO C++标准中最新的也是极具革命性的一部分。该库包含了诸多 ...
分类:编程语言   时间:2017-08-02 22:05:34    阅读次数:160
Java调整JVM内存大小——(八)
JVM内存大小是有限的,有的时候程序过大时候会导致超出最大内存,产生下面异常: Exception in thread "main" java.lang.OutOfMemoryError: Java heap space at Java_Test.JVMtest1.main(JVMtest1.jav ...
分类:编程语言   时间:2017-08-02 22:05:03    阅读次数:170
(转)Floyd算法
原文地址:http://www.cnblogs.com/twjcnblog/archive/2011/09/07/2170306.html 参考资料:http://developer.51cto.com/art/201403/433874.htm 正如我们所知道的,Floyd算法用于求最短路径。Fl ...
分类:编程语言   时间:2017-08-02 22:04:50    阅读次数:113
Java——选择、冒泡排序、折半查找
1 //选择排序对数据进行升序排序 2 public static void selectSortArray(int[] arr){ 3 for(int i = 0; iarr[j]){ 6 int temp = arr[j]; 7 arr[j... ...
分类:编程语言   时间:2017-08-02 22:01:22    阅读次数:109
javascript字符串
多行 字符串默认仅仅能写在一行内。分成多行将会报错。 能够使用连接运算符(+)连接多个单行字符串,用来模拟多行字符串。 var str= 'Hello' + 'world' + 'I\'m' + 'coming'; // "Hello world I'm coming" 也能够在每一行的尾部使用反斜 ...
分类:编程语言   时间:2017-08-02 22:00:55    阅读次数:143
python----迭代器和生成器
1、python中的for循环 2、迭代和可迭代协议 iterable:可迭代的,可重复的、迭代的 可迭代:笼统的说就是可以被for循环,如,字符串(str)、列表(list)、元组(tuple),字典(dict),集合(set),range、map、filter、enumerate等。 迭代 迭代 ...
分类:编程语言   时间:2017-08-02 21:06:52    阅读次数:218
HDU 1556 树状数组
1 #include 2 #define maxn 100010 3 using namespace std; 4 int C[maxn],n,m; 5 inline int lowbit(int x){ return (x&-x);} 6 inline void update(int x,int ... ...
分类:编程语言   时间:2017-08-02 21:06:30    阅读次数:154
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!